LIPA City, Batangas – LIMA Estate, a key player in Southern Luzon’s economic
growth, has unveiled plans for a transformative 40-hectare expansion of its BIZ HUB, increasing Batangas’ first master-planned business district to 70 hectares. This development, which sits within the nearly 1,000 hectare LIMA Estate, bolsters its position as a leading economic center, currently accommodating 180 locators, 71,000 employees, and over 4,000 households.

Strategically located in Lipa-Malvar, Batangas, LIMA Estate serves as a pivotal anchor in the southern section of the Luzon Economic Corridor. This prime location, coupled with the estate’s comprehensive and diverse offerings, uniquely positions it to leverage the vast opportunities presented by this economic corridor.

By providing a holistic ecosystem that caters to industrial, commercial, and residential needs, LIMA Estate fosters a thriving environment that attracts investments, stimulates economic growth, and contributes significantly to the overall development of the region.

This expansion of BIZ HUB further solidifies LIMA Estate’s role as a catalyst for progress in Southern Luzon, driving the region’s economic transformation and enhancing its competitiveness on a national and global scale.
